Type 1 diabetes mellitus and risks of major psychiatric disorders: A nationwide population-based cohort study

Diabetes Metab. 2022 Jan;48(1):101319. doi: 10.1016/j.diabet.2022.101319. Epub 2022 Jan 10.

Abstract

Background: The temporal association between type 1 diabetes mellitus (T1DM) and major psychiatric disorders, including schizophrenia, major affective disorder, autism spectrum disorder (ASD), and attention-de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D), remains elusive.

Methods: The specialized databases of catastrophic diseases and mental disorders and the longitudinal health insurance database of Taiwan National Health Insurance Research Database were used in current study. A total of 6,226 patients with T1DM and 62,260 age- and sex-matched controls were recruited between 2001 and 2010 and were followed until the end of 2011 for the identification of diagnoses of schizophrenia (International Classification of Clinical Diseases, Ninth Edition, Clinical Modification [ICD-9-CM] code: 295), bipolar disorder (ICD-9-CM codes: 296 except 296.2x, 296.3x, 296.9x, and 296.82), major depressive disorder (ICD-9-CM codes: 296.2x and 296.3x), ASD (ICD-9-CM code: 299), and ADHD (ICD-9-CM code: 314).

Results: Cox regression analysis revealed increased hazard ratios of schizophrenia (12.28), bipolar disorder (13.80), major depressive disorder (10.41), ASD (14.52), and ADHD (8.19) in patients with T1DM compared with controls.

Discussion: Our findings indicate the importance of clinicians closely monitoring the mental health condition of children, adolescents, and adults with T1DM. Additional studies should be conducted to elucidate the definite pathomechanisms of comorbidities between T1DM and major psychiatric disorders.
